Get Even More Visitors To Your Blog, Upgrade To A Business Listing >>

Difference between Traditional Network & SDN – Build Bytes 2024

In the ever-evolving landscape of networking, the need for more flexible, agile, and adaptable solutions has led to the emergence of Software-Defined Networking (SDN), marking a significant departure from Traditional networking paradigms. Understanding the distinctions between these two approaches is crucial for anyone navigating the modern networking terrain.

Traditional networks, often likened to intricate highways with fixed routes, rely on distributed intelligence embedded within individual network devices like routers and switches. Each device operates independently, making forwarding decisions based on pre-configured routing tables and protocols. While robust and reliable for static environments, this decentralized nature presents challenges in dynamic scenarios. Imagine trying to reroute traffic during rush hour with each car having its own map and no central authority to manage the flow; changes become complex, time-consuming, and prone to errors.

SDN, in contrast, introduces a centralized control plane, akin to an intelligent traffic management system that oversees the entire network. This centralized intelligence resides in software controllers, abstracting the underlying hardware infrastructure and providing a global view of the network. Think of it as having a bird’s-eye view of the entire highway system, allowing for dynamic traffic optimization and real-time adjustments.

One of the key differences lies in the separation of the control and data planes. Traditional networks tightly couple these functions within individual devices, limiting flexibility. SDN decouples them, enabling the control plane (the brains of the operation) to reside on dedicated controllers while the underlying hardware focuses solely on forwarding traffic (the brawn). This separation fosters agility, as network administrators can modify network behavior without touching individual devices.

Another key distinction lies in programmability. Traditional networks often involve manual configuration through command-line interfaces, making large-scale changes time-consuming and error-prone. SDN introduces programmable interfaces (such as OpenFlow), allowing administrators to define network behavior through software, automating tasks and simplifying complex configurations. Imagine writing a set of instructions for the traffic management system instead of manually adjusting each traffic light – changes become faster, more efficient, and less prone to human error.

Furthermore, SDN fosters vendor neutrality. Traditional networks often lead to vendor lock-in, as devices from different vendors may not interoperate seamlessly. SDN, with its standardized interfaces and protocols, promotes interoperability, enabling organizations to choose the best-of-breed solutions from different vendors without compatibility concerns.

This newfound flexibility translates into significant benefits. SDN enables rapid network provisioning, allowing administrators to spin up virtual networks or modify existing ones on the fly. This is particularly crucial in cloud environments where resources need to be allocated and adjusted dynamically. Imagine being able to create dedicated fast lanes for specific applications or services with a few clicks, optimizing performance and resource utilization.

Moreover, SDN facilitates enhanced network visibility and control. The centralized controller provides a holistic view of network traffic, enabling administrators to monitor performance, identify bottlenecks, and implement security policies more effectively. This granular visibility is essential for managing complex networks and ensuring security in today’s threat landscape.

While SDN offers compelling advantages, it’s not a one-size-fits-all solution. Traditional networks, with their proven reliability and established protocols, remain well-suited for environments with predictable traffic patterns and minimal change requirements. However, as networks grow in complexity and the demand for agility, flexibility, and automation increases, SDN emerges as a compelling alternative.

In conclusion, understanding the differences between traditional networks and SDN is paramount for navigating the evolving networking landscape. While traditional networks provide a solid foundation for static environments, SDN introduces a paradigm shift, offering centralized control, programmability, vendor neutrality, and enhanced agility to address the demands of dynamic, cloud-centric, and software-defined worlds. As organizations continue to embrace digital transformation, SDN’s ability to adapt, automate, and optimize network infrastructure will undoubtedly play an increasingly critical role in shaping the future of networking. Build Bytes



This post first appeared on Free Ai Tools List, please read the originial post: here

Share the post

Difference between Traditional Network & SDN – Build Bytes 2024

×